As of the date of … ford f150 jack locationWebJan 3, 2024 · The average diameter of the common femoral vein is 11 mm to 15 mm. Non-tunneled CVC femoral access is favored during emergent placement, especially during c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) and intubation. Traditionally, femoral access has been associated with a higher risk of central line-associated bloodstream infection (CLABSI). elmwood zoo membership discount
